custom assay development services have become increasingly important in the field of scientific research and drug development. Assays are vital tools in the evaluation of biological samples and are used to measure the presence, amount, or activity of specific molecules. While there are many standard assay kits available on the market, there are situations where these kits may not be suitable for a particular experiment. This is where custom assay development services come in, offering tailored solutions to meet the specific needs of researchers and pharmaceutical companies.
One of the primary advantages of custom assay development services is the ability to optimize assays for specific targets. Standard assay kits may not always provide the sensitivity or specificity required for a particular experiment. By working with a custom assay development service, researchers can collaborate with experts to design assays that are specifically tailored to their needs. This can involve optimizing assay conditions, selecting the most appropriate detection method, or even developing entirely new assays from scratch.
Another key advantage of custom assay development services is the ability to develop assays for novel targets. In many cases, researchers may be working on projects that involve the study of previously unstudied molecules or targets. These targets may not be well-characterized, making it difficult to find a suitable off-the-shelf assay kit. custom assay development services can work with researchers to develop assays for these novel targets, allowing them to measure the presence or activity of these molecules in their experimental samples.
custom assay development services also offer the flexibility to modify existing assays to meet specific requirements. Researchers may have specific requirements for their experiments, such as the need for high-throughput screening, multiplexing, or the ability to detect low levels of analytes. Custom assay development services can modify existing assays to incorporate these features, ensuring that the assay meets the researcher’s specific needs.
In addition to these advantages, custom assay development services also offer a higher level of technical support and expertise. Developing an assay can be a complex and time-consuming process, requiring an understanding of the underlying biology, as well as expertise in assay design and optimization. Custom assay development services employ experts in assay development who can provide guidance and support throughout the development process, ensuring that the assay meets the desired specifications.
Furthermore, custom assay development services can also provide a higher level of quality control and validation compared to standard assay kits. Assay development services typically follow rigorous quality control procedures to ensure the reliability and reproducibility of the assay. This can include testing the assay under different conditions, evaluating its robustness and sensitivity, and ensuring that it meets the required standards of accuracy and precision.
